DivaDance Franchise FDD, Profits & Costs (2025)

DivaDance is a dance fitness franchise that offers pop-music inspired, choreography-based classes, programs, and parties for adults. Founded in 2015, the company began franchising in 2017 and has since expanded to 38 locations across the United States as of 2024. The franchise is headquartered in Austin, Texas.
DivaDance provides a unique dance experience that emphasizes confidence and community. Their offerings include high-energy dance fitness classes, private parties for occasions like bachelorettes and birthdays, multi-week programs for clients aiming to perfect entire dance routines, ticketed dance recitals, and branded apparel and accessories.
What sets DivaDance apart from competitors is its focus on inclusivity and empowerment, creating a safe space for adults of all backgrounds to enjoy dance without the pressure of competition. The franchise model is designed for flexibility, allowing owners to operate without the necessity of a dedicated studio space, thereby reducing overhead costs.
Initial Investment
How much does it cost to start a DivaDance franchise? It costs on average between $54,000 – $142,000 to start a DivaDance franchised facility.
This includes costs for venue rental, branding, dance equipment, marketing materials, and initial operating expenses. The exact amount depends on various factors, including the location, the size of the service area, and whether the franchisee chooses to lease a dedicated studio space or operate in rented venues.
Franchise Model | Initial Investment Range |
---|---|
DivaDance Franchise | $54,400 – $75,100 |
DivaDance Brick and Mortar (Dedicated Studio) | $85,900 – $142,100 |
We are summarizing below the main costs associated with opening a DivaDance Brick and Mortar (Dedicated Studio). For more information on costs required to start a DivaDance franchise, refer to the Franchise Disclosure Document (Item 7).
Type of Expenditure | Amount |
---|---|
Estimated Initial Investment Less Rent | $52,400 – $70,100 |
Deposit and Initial Rent | $3,000 – $10,000 |
Flooring/Installation | $6,000 – $15,000 |
Mirrors/Installation | $2,500 – $4,000 |
Sound, Lights, Fans | $800 – $2,500 |
Signage | $800 – $5,000 |
Branding/Décor/Furniture | $1,200 – $2,500 |
Paint and Space Prep | $1,200 – $3,000 |
Security System | $250 – $1,000 |
Studio Props | $750 – $1,000 |
Real Estate Attorney Fees (Lease Negotiation) | $2,000 – $3,000 |
Other Expenses | $15,000 – $25,000 |
Brick & Mortar (Dedicated Studio) Sub-Total | $33,500 – $72,000 |
Brick & Mortar (Dedicated Studio) Total | $85,900 – $142,100 |
Average Revenue (AUV)
How much revenue can you make with a DivaDance franchise? A DivaDance franchised business makes on average $183,000 in revenue (AUV) per year.

Frequently Asked Questions
How many DivaDance locations are there?
As of the latest data, DivaDance operates over 60 locations across the United States, encompassing both company-owned and franchise-owned studios. The franchise continues to expand, with new locations opening in various cities nationwide.
What is the total investment required to open a DivaDance franchise?
The total investment required to open a DivaDance franchise ranges from $54,000 to $142,000.
What are the ongoing fees for a DivaDance franchise?
DivaDance franchisees pay a 10% royalty fee on gross sales and a $500 monthly marketing fee to support brand advertising and promotional efforts.
What are the financial requirements to become a DivaDance franchisee?
To become a DivaDance franchisee, candidates are required to have a minimum liquid capital ranging from $6,000 to $72,000. This liquid capital ensures that franchisees have sufficient funds readily available to cover initial expenses and maintain smooth operations during the startup phase.
How much can a DivaDance franchise owner expect to earn?
The average gross sales for a DivaDance franchise are approximately $0.18 million per location. Assuming a 15% operating profit margin, $0.18 million yearly revenue can result in $27,000 EBITDA annually.
Who owns DivaDance?
DivaDance is owned by its founder and CEO, Jami Stigliano. Established in 2015, the company has expanded under her leadership to offer dance classes and franchise opportunities across the United States.
